How many millijoule/hour in 1 microwatt? The answer is 3.6. We assume you are converting between millijoule/hour and microwatt. You can view more details on each measurement unit: millijoule/hour or microwatt The SI derived unit for power is the watt. 1 watt is equal to 3600000 millijoule/hour, or 1000000 microwatt. Microwatt (SI symbol: µW) is a unit used for measuring the consumption of electrical power. It is equivalent to one-millionth (10^-6) of a watt.
